FRED (Federal Reserve Economic Data)
FRED is a free database maintained by the Federal Reserve Bank of St. Louis containing hundreds of thousands of macroeconomic time series - interest rates, inflation, employment, GDP, and more. Analysts pull FRED data into their models and screens to account for the broader economic backdrop, not just company-specific fundamentals.
